Zach Wilson, Jets respond to Joe Namath’s blistering criticism: ‘We have every right to prove him wrong’

FLORHAM PARK, N.J. — When the New York Jets entered the 2023 NFL season, they said openly: They expected to contend for a Super Bowl.

Fans were hopeful that the arrival of four-time MVP Aaron Rodgers could bring the Jets to the stage they haven’t reached in 55 years.

Instead, entering Week 4 of the season, the fallout from Rodgers’ Achilles tear has left Jets players and coaches answering questions flung from the last quarterback to win a Super Bowl with the organization.
